Annie Speirs

Annie Coupe Speirs (14 July 1889 – 26 October 1926), also known by her married name Annie Coombe, was a British competition swimmer who won a gold medal in the women's 4×100-metre freestyle relay at the 1912 Summer Olympics in Stockholm, Sweden.

Individually, she finished fifth in the women's 100-metre freestyle event.
